The Plays/Playwrights Of 2018 Bay Area Playwrights Fest Announced
by A.A. Cristi - May 23, 2018


Playwrights Foundation announces the plays and playwrights of the 2018 Bay Area Playwrights Festival (BAPF) running July 20-29, 2018 at Potrero Stage, 1895 18th St in San Francisco. The 2018 Bay Area Playwrights Festival (BAPF) features SUSPENSION by Kristiana Rae Colon, HOUSE OF JOY by Madhuri Shekar, VRTU-L by T.D. Mitchell, WHEN LIGHTING THE VOIDS by Jon Bernson, COLONIALISM IS TERRIBLE, BUT PHO IS DELICIOUS by  Dustin Chinn and THE DAUGHTERS by Patricia Cotter. A nationally recognised launchpad for exceptional plays and playwrights the Festival features twelve staged readings, offers a Theater Professionals weekend 7/27-29, with special events and a kick-off fundraiser on 7/15.  Tickets on sale June 1st at www.playwrightsfoundation.org

Opera by the Glass Will Present A Contemporary Interpretation of Bellini's THE SLEEPWALKER
by A.A. Cristi - Oct 5, 2016


Brand new artists' collective Opera by the Glass will present its contemporary interpretation of Vincenzo Bellini's famous tearjerker The Sleepwalker (La Sonnambula in Italian) at the Somis Thursday Club for two special performances on Friday, November 4, and Sunday, November 6, 2016 in the rural Ventura County town of Somis. The Sleepwalker's intensely psychological plot weaves together universal themes of jealousy and trust, loyalty and abandonment, friendship and love, madness and pain, and, ultimately, reconciliation and reunion.
